We are looking for a dynamic and detail-oriented Marketing and Events Coordinator to support the planning, execution, and promotion of company events and marketing initiatives. In this role, you will collaborate with the UK team and the wider global marketing team to deliver a regular event schedule, content creation, and localisation of existing content. The ideal candidate will have a passion for event planning, excellent organisational skills, and experience in digital and traditional marketing tactics.

Some tips for your application 🫡
Tailor Your CV: Make sure your CV highlights relevant experience in event planning and marketing. Use keywords from the job description to demonstrate that you meet the qualifications and understand the role.
Craft a Compelling Cover Letter: Write a cover letter that showcases your passion for event coordination and marketing. Include specific examples of past events you've managed or marketing campaigns you've contributed to, emphasising your organisational skills and ability to work under pressure.
Showcase Your Skills: In your application, clearly outline your proficiency in tools like Google Workspace and any marketing software you've used. Mention your experience with digital marketing and how it relates to the role you're applying for.
Highlight Collaborative Experience: Since the role involves working with various teams, include examples of how you've successfully collaborated with others in previous roles. This will demonstrate your ability to build relationships in a matrixed organisation.
How to prepare for a job interview at Constant Contact
✨Show Your Passion for Events
Make sure to express your enthusiasm for event planning during the interview. Share specific examples of events you've coordinated in the past, highlighting your role and the impact you made. This will demonstrate your genuine interest in the position.
✨Be Prepared with Marketing Knowledge
Familiarise yourself with both digital and traditional marketing tactics. Be ready to discuss how you've used these strategies in previous roles, and think of ways you can apply them to the company's marketing initiatives.
✨Demonstrate Organisational Skills
Since the role requires strong organisational abilities, prepare to discuss how you manage multiple tasks and deadlines. You could mention tools or methods you use to stay organised, such as project management software or spreadsheets.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are thoughtful questions about the company's events and marketing strategies. This shows that you're not only interested in the role but also invested in understanding how you can contribute to their success.
